Notizen von Reisenden zu Pyeongchang im Juni
Pyeongchang-forum threads on a June visit describe this as genuinely low season for hotel rates, posters naming June through August as the window when prices here run lowest. Regulars call the former Olympic venues still genuinely worth visiting outside winter, several posters asking specifically about a May or June trip to see the facilities in the off-season. Posters call most mountain resorts genuinely year-round operations, several regulars naming hiking, golf and water parks as standard summer activities once winter lifts stop running. Regulars call June weather genuinely comfortable for exploring, several threads naming this a real advantage over the crowded winter Olympic-season peak. Posters recommend checking which summer activities are actually running before a June trip, several regulars calling this standard given how much varies resort to resort. The record: 26.9C days, 16C nights, 109.6mm across nearly 10 days and 75 percent humidity.

Pyeongchang-forum threads on an October visit describe Odaesan National Park as genuinely the real highlight this time of year, posters calling autumn and spring the best windows and October specifically for golden-brown foliage through the forest. Regulars call the park genuinely crowded during peak season, several posters naming April-May and September-November when Odaesan draws the heaviest visitor numbers. Posters recommend Woljeongsa and Sangwon-sa temples as real standard stops alongside the hiking, several regulars calling both a genuine complement to the scenery. Regulars call a taxi from Alpensia to Woljeongsa a real standard option, several threads citing roughly thirty to forty thousand won for the ride. Posters recommend the hourly local bus as a real budget alternative, several regulars naming it around two thousand won each way for anyone without a car. The record: 18.8C days, 8.3C nights, an extraordinarily high 79.7mm across nearly 7 days and 76 percent humidity.

Pyeongchang im Juni – häufige Fragen
- Ist der Juni eine gute Reisezeit für Pyeongchang?
- Juni in Pyeongchang: warm, regnerisch – nicht die beste Reisezeit. Beim Komfort-Score von SeasonMap liegt der Monat für Pyeongchang auf Platz 8 von 12 (20/100).
- Wie ist das Wetter in Pyeongchang im Juni?
- Im Juni liegen die Tageshöchstwerte in Pyeongchang im Schnitt bei 26.9°C und die Tiefstwerte bei 16°C, mit rund 109.6 mm Regen an etwa 9.5 Regentagen.
